  1. Variable melting temperature was indicated for degenerate primers. Degenerate nucleotides were shown in bold. Y accounted for C/T, R for A/G, N for A or T or C or G. I was used as an alternative for N. ATTO425 labeled probes were quenched using Black Hole Quencher 1 (BHQ1). Locked Nucleic Acid nucleotides (LNA™) were prefixed with a “+” sign and the resulted increase in Tm was indicated following use of Exiqon™ tool for calculation
